the Place

The Wildflower is Cocktail Bar tucked away in Baldwin Park. It is conjoined with Colibri but has its own section of the building and provides a much different vibe. Inside, there is plenty of seating and bartender who are usually very busy with cocktail orders. Sitting at the bar allows you to see the drinks be made but a seating elsewhere gives you a nice intimate feeling ideal for a date or Happy Hour drinks. The decor inside makes you feel like you're in the set of a sitcom, with different wallpapers on the walls as well as items throughout. They also offer seating and since it's only steps away from Lake Baldwin, there is a certain calming atmosphere that's much appreciated. Definitely a great spot for Happy Hour, whether that's after work or with a date!

the Happy Hour

Thankfully, the Happy Hour menu is as straight-forward as it gets, and includes nearly everything in the menu (excludes beer). From Tuesday thru Friday, you can enjoy any of the cocktails for $8, wine for $6, $3 High Noons, and a select bite at a discounted price as well.

Little Rock Star

Whiskey, Gentian Amaro, Orgeat, Angostura Bitters, and Xocolatl Mole Bitters

 

This is probably one of the easiest whiskey drinks to go down. It's smooth, and well-refined with no bite. The classic taste is still there but this cocktail is the perfect balance.

Sherry Temple

Gin, Manzanilla Sherry, Lemon, Pineapple-Honey Syrup, and Prosecco

 

A refreshing balance of fizziness and acidity with a nice garnish.

Saturn

Gin, Velvet Falernum, Passion Fruit, Lime, and Orgeat

 

This cocktail perfectly balances the herbal notes from the gin and the more tropical flavors from the passionfruit. The lime rounds it off to send it home. The sweetness and acidity are perfect. A no-brainer.

Mia's World

Vodka, Lillet Rose, Strawberry, White Peach Syrup, Lemon, and Prosecco

 

If tropical drinks are your thing, then Mia's World should be your go-to when at The Wildflower. It's on the stronger side, but without compromising any of the flavors. It has a nice fizziness from the Prosecco, and while it's hard to point out the ingredients individually, it is a balanced drink that's light and refreshing and perfect for a Summer evening.
